** The Dodge repair market serving Rowesville, SC, is centered in nearby Orangeburg. The market is not saturated with dedicated high-performance specialists, but it offers a clear hierarchy of service options. For factory-specific procedures, warranty work, and complex module programming, the CDJR dealership is the primary and most technically equipped source. For performance modifications, custom tuning, and supercharger service, the independent performance shop (C&C Automotive) is the sole dedicated provider in the immediate area and holds an exceptional reputation. General repair shops like C & G Auto Service provide a crucial, high-quality tier for owners who need reliable mechanical work without the performance focus or dealership pricing.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are competitive for the region. Dealerships command the highest rate ($125-$150/hr), followed by the performance specialist ($110-$135/hr), with general repair shops being the most cost-effective ($95-$115/hr). Parts markups follow a similar structure. For high-performance work, the expertise of a specialist like C&C Automotive often provides better long-term value than a generalist, despite a potentially higher hourly rate.

In Rowesville, we frequently service Dodge Rams for suspension and steering component wear due to our rural roads and occasional farm use. We also see electrical issues in various models, which can be exacerbated by the region's high humidity. Regular undercarriage inspections are wise to check for corrosion from road treatments used in nearby Orangeburg during rare winter weather.
For specialized Dodge service near Rowesville, look for shops in Orangeburg that employ ASE-certified technicians with specific Dodge/Chrysler training. Check online reviews and ask local Dodge truck owners at places like the Rowesville convenience store for personal recommendations, as word-of-mouth is strong in our small community.
Seek immediate service if you notice warning lights like the "Electronic Throttle Control" light, hear unusual noises from the suspension on our bumpy backroads, or experience transmission hesitation, especially when towing or hauling loads common in our agricultural area. Delaying can lead to more costly damage.
Labor rates in Rowesville and surrounding Orangeburg County are typically more competitive than in major metros like Columbia or Charleston. However, for certain specialized parts, there may be a slight delay, so choosing a shop with a strong local parts network is key to managing overall repair costs and downtime.
The mix of dusty rural roads, seasonal pollen, and occasional gravel drives means Dodge air filters and cabin filters need more frequent changes. Also, consistent highway driving to Orangeburg or Sumter can lead to uneven tire wear, making regular rotations and alignments crucial for vehicles like the Dodge Charger or Durango.
